The Workforce Model is Stuck in the Past

Being blunt: labour costs are spiralling out of control. Employers are still paying for time rather than value, locking themselves into an archaic model where salaries are fixed, when productivity isn’t. The numbers don’t lie:

  • The average career spans 80,000 working hours, but how many of these arespent delivering value?
  • High attrition rates mean businesses are constantly haemorrhaging cash on training, onboarding, and inefficiencies.
  • Meanwhile, technology has transformed every other major cost structure, yet labour costs remain wildly inefficient

Humans and Tech Working in Sync

This is where Automation, Augmentation, and AI come in. The organisations that will dominate the next decade are those that understand :

  • Digital Workers = Outputs | Human Workers = Outcomes : Let AI handle routine, process-driven tasks while human workers focus on high-value creativity, problem-solving, and strategy.
  • Eliminate Burnout, Boost Productivity : Why are highly skilled people still drowning in admin?Automate the mundane, and free up human talent to deliver results.
  • Unlock New Career Monetisation Models : Work-life is not a rigid 80,000-hour journey anymore. With AI augmentation, people can earn more, work smarter, and increase disposable income without inflating salaries.

This is not just about efficiency, it’s about creating a workforce model that actuall makes sense in a digital economy.
